1. Comprehending Cardiopulmonary Resuscitation (CPR)
What is CPR?
Cardiopulmonary Resuscitation is a lifesaving strategy employed when somebody's breathing or heartbeat has quit. It incorporates breast compressions with rescue breaths to maintain blood circulation and supply oxygen to the mind and various other vital organs until professional medical help arrives.
Why is mouth-to-mouth resuscitation Important?
Every min counts throughout a heart attack. According to data, performing mouth-to-mouth resuscitation can double or perhaps triple a victim's chance of survival. Therefore, being equipped with knowledge concerning how to do CPR can undoubtedly make the difference in between life and death.

3. The Duty of AED in Cardiac Emergencies
What is an AED?
An Automated External Defibrillator (AED) is a mobile device that examines heart rhythm and can send an electric shock to the heart if required. Recognizing how to use an AED along with CPR dramatically enhances survival rates.
Using AED with CPR Australia: A Step-by-Step Guide

Infant mouth-to-mouth resuscitation Technique
When performing mouth-to-mouth resuscitation on infants:
- Use two fingers for compressions. Administer 30 compressions adhered to by 2 breaths. Ensure your mouth covers both the baby's mouth and nose while giving rescue breaths.
Child (1 year to adolescence) mouth-to-mouth resuscitation Technique
For kids:
- Use one hand for breast compressions if they are bigger; otherwise, make use of 2 fingers. Continue with 30 compressions followed by 2 rescue breaths as in baby care.
Adult CPR Technique
For adults:
- Use 2 hands placed correctly on the lower fifty percent of the breastbone. Perform 30 upper body compressions at a deepness of at least 5 centimeters yet preferably not exceeding 6 centimeters-- this assists prevent incorrect compression depth that can result in inefficient responses.
